Chharu Patti Population - Azamgarh, Uttar Pradesh

Chharu Patti is a small village located in Sagri Tehsil of Azamgarh district, Uttar Pradesh with total 20 families residing. The Chharu Patti village has population of 102 of which 50 are males while 52 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Chharu Patti village population of children with age 0-6 is 14 which makes up 13.73 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Chharu Patti village is 1040 which is higher than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Chharu Patti as per census is 1333, higher than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.

Chharu Patti village has lower liter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Chharu Patti village was 65.91 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Chharu Patti Male literacy stands at 77.27 % while female literacy rate was 54.55 %.

Caste Factor

There is no population of Schedule Caste (SC) and Schedule Tribe(ST) in Chharu Patti village of Azamgarh district.

Work Profile

In Chharu Patti village out of total population, 42 were engaged in work activities. 28.57 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 71.43 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 42 workers engaged in Main Work, 8 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 0 were Agricultural labourer.
